Muscular system - ANSWER_Movement of and through the body. 
 
Skeletal System - ANSWER_Support and protection. 
 
Nervous System - ANSWER_Fast acting control system; provides communication throughout the body. 
 
Endocrine System - ANSWER_Slower acting control system. Glands secrete hormones to help maintain homeostasis. 
 
Cardiovascular/circulatory system - ANSWER_transports blood, which carries oxygen, nutrients, and others substances through the body.

Aerobes - ANSWER Bacteria that require oxygen to grow 
 
Anaerobes (AN-uh-roebz) - ANSWER Bacteria that grow in the absence of oxygen 
 
Bacilli (singular,bacillus) - ANSWER Rod shaped bacteria that cause tuberculosis and other diseases 
 
Candida - ANSWER A yeast commonly found in the oral cavity, gastrointestinal tract, and female genital tract and sometimes in skin 
 
Chancre - ANSWER Painless ulcerating sore
